Output 786152584301fc2d4c0167c33a93fc2825439c24efb580da21c823a96a8f88b5:0

value
1842378
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ac0c6d4e5787a5d3907d80f2b379ef066b5566a5 OP_EQUALVERIFY OP_CHECKSIG
address
LaufNecZqqU7S4qW4M7eAu3ge18AvVUpCA
transaction
786152584301fc2d4c0167c33a93fc2825439c24efb580da21c823a96a8f88b5
spent
true